Biography
Jaylon Moore (born January 9, 1998) is an American football offensive tackle currently playing in the National Football League (NFL). He was born in the United States and played college football at Western Michigan University, where he emerged as a prominent player on the offensive line. His performance in college earned him recognition as a reliable protector and a key member of the team's offense.
Moore was selected by the San Francisco 49ers in the sixth round of the 2021 NFL Draft, showcasing his potential to contribute at the professional level. Since joining the team, he has been known for his versatility, demonstrating the ability to play multiple positions along the offensive line.
